High Plains Technology Center vs. Caddo Kiowa Technology Center
Both High Plains Technology Center and Caddo Kiowa Technology Center are Public, Less than 2 years schools located in Oklahoma. The following statements compare High Plains Technology Center and Caddo Kiowa Technology Center with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are public.
- High Plains Technology Center's tuition ($6,000) is more expensive than Caddo Kiowa Technology Center ($3,750).
- Caddo Kiowa Technology Center's students to faculty ratio (4 to 1) is lower than High Plains Technology Center (15 to 1).
- Caddo Kiowa Technology Center (358 students) is larger than High Plains Technology Center (322 students) with more enrolled students.
- High Plains Technology Center ($5,851) has higher amount of financial aid than Caddo Kiowa Technology Center ($4,164).
- High Plains Technology Center's graduation rate (80%) is higher than Caddo Kiowa Technology Center (68%).
